What Is HR Administration Software?
HR administration software centralizes employee master data and operational HR processes like onboarding, job and pay updates, time off requests, approvals, and employee record changes. It reduces manual coordination by routing HR actions through structured workflows and role-based permissions, and it supports auditability for compliance-driven HR operations. In practice, Workday Human Capital Management and SAP SuccessFactors HCM show what governed HR execution looks like when approvals and lifecycle workflows are tightly tied to employee events. For lighter administrative needs, BambooHR and Zoho People provide employee records plus onboarding checklists and self-service workflows for leave and attendance administration.
Key Features to Look For
These features determine whether your HR team can run day-to-day administration with fewer errors and fewer escalations while still meeting audit and compliance needs.
Lifecycle event-driven approval workflows
Look for approval chains tied directly to employee lifecycle events like job changes, role updates, and other governed HR actions. Workday Human Capital Management excels with configurable HR workflow approvals tied to employee lifecycle events, and SAP SuccessFactors HCM uses an employee central data model with configurable HR workflows and approvals.
Enterprise employee data model with controlled HR processes
Choose an HR administration tool that treats employee data as a structured system of record so workflow outcomes stay consistent across global entities. SAP SuccessFactors HCM and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M both emphasize structured employee data and configurable HR process routing across multiple regions and business units.
Role-based permissions and audit trails for compliance workflows
For governed HR administration, you need role-based controls that restrict who can change employee data and workflow permissions that support compliance documentation. Workday Human Capital Management is built around strong audit trails and role-based controls, and UKG Pro supports audit-friendly administration through role-based employee data updates and approvals.
Self-service for employees and managers to reduce HR ticket volume
If your HR team handles many requests, self-service reduces escalations by letting employees and managers complete routine transactions with workflow guardrails.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M includes self-service for employee and manager transactions, and Zoho People supports employee self-service for leave requests and profile updates without HR intervention.
Onboarding workflows and repeatable new-hire administration
Onboarding checklists and automated tasks prevent missed steps in new-hire administration and improve consistency across locations. BambooHR standardizes onboarding administration with onboarding checklists and automated tasks, and Namely builds onboarding workflows with payroll-ready data and structured employee records.
Time-off and leave workflows with manager approvals
Your HR administration system should handle leave and time-off requests with approval routing so managers and HR follow the same process. Gusto manages time-off requests and balances with role-based approvals, and Zoho People uses configurable approval workflows with templates for leave and HR request processes.
Time and attendance integration feeding HR administration workflows
If your HR processes depend on time events, look for tight integration that reduces re-entry and manual reconciliation. UKG Pro integrates time and attendance into HR administration workflows, and SutiHR provides attendance and leave administration built into employee administration workflows for operational recordkeeping.
Payroll-connected HR administration to reduce rekeying and synchronization issues
When HR changes must propagate into payroll accurately, HR administration should connect tightly to payroll data and workflows. ADP Workforce Now emphasizes ADP payroll integration with HR administration data to reduce re-entry and synchronization issues, and Gusto provides integrated payroll and benefits administration within the HR platform.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
The most common failures come from mismatching workflow governance level, integration requirements, and configuration capacity to the HR team that will operate the system.
Choosing a highly configurable enterprise suite without implementation governance
Workday Human Capital Management and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M both require expert configuration and complex process setup that can slow routine administration changes. If your team cannot provide active governance and configuration support, prioritize lighter operational workflow tools like BambooHR or Gusto.
Underestimating workflow complexity for approvals and menus
SAP SuccessFactors HCM and Oracle Fusion Cloud HCM can feel dense in admin screens and require careful configuration for initial rollout and ongoing changes. UKG Pro also uses complex configuration that can slow early implementation when standardized workflows are not yet mapped.
Failing to align HR change workflows with payroll integration needs
ADP Workforce Now is strong because ADP payroll integration with HR administration data reduces re-entry and synchronization issues. If you pick an HR admin tool without payroll-connected HR workflows, you increase the likelihood of mismatches during job and pay updates.
Relying on basic record-keeping while expecting deep HR analytics and KPI-ready reporting
BambooHR and Zoho People provide reporting and analytics but can lag behind enterprise HR analytics suites for HR ops depth. ADP Workforce Now and Workday Human Capital Management provide stronger reporting and configurable views, but they still require admin configuration to match specific KPIs.
